Kofi AKA. Dechie Why ~ immerses himself in the creation of evocative cinematic stories and mesmerising music. He feverently translates the world; the myriad of bizarre journeys from the people who have touched his life, weaving their narratives into his art. His recent works have garnered acclaim, being selected and curated in London artist galleries such as, Dijonss and Ugly Duck Bermondsey.

As a multi instrumentalist soundscape artist, Kofi draws from an eclectic array of influences, from the haunting melodies of Debussy to the avant-garde tones of his compositions are rich tapestries of sound, where urban rhythms meet nature’s whispers and contemporary beats blend with timeless harmonies.

Inspired by the narrative and visual storytelling of filmmakers like Shinji Iwai, Kofi's works are a journey into the depths of human experience. The love of contemplative, intricate portrayals of modern life and poetic fallacies, emotionally resonant narratives are his current approach to his evolving storytelling, both in his writing and his music.

Each piece resonates with the stories and emotions of those who have shaped his path, creating a profound connection between the listeners ears & eyes of the world.
